The American Cancer Society Relay For Life is a life-changing event that gives people across the globe a chance to celebrate the lives of people who have battled cancer, remember loved ones lost, and fight back against the disease. At Relay, teams of people camp out at a local high school, park, or fairground and take turns walking or running around a track or path. Each team is asked to have a representative on the track at all times during the event, because cancer never sleeps.
Relay For Life helps raise much-needed funds and awareness to help the American Cancer Society save lives from cancer and create more birthdays.
